Any follow up on just how much traffic this brought you?

Hard to tell because when the Search Engine Land article launched and email went out, sever went down, wish I had it on a better sever running for that site, as I have a few...was very annoying. I have had an article on SE Land news letter before and it can easily get huge traffic in the range of 2,000+ just from the email link.

I can tell you this but in the last 24~ hours around 5,000+ unique visitors to the article.

Around 54+ unique domains linked to the article, all different languages translated it too which was cool.

Around 220+ Tweets but that is just tweets direct, 100's more with no mention of my account.
